Comparing Thai Massage Therapy to Other Massage Therapy Designs
How does Thai massage therapy vary from other massage styles? Thai massage, rooted in old recovery practices, stresses stretching and energy circulation instead than just muscle mass manipulation. Unlike Swedish massage therapy, which focuses on leisure via mild strokes, Thai massage therapy integrates acupressure methods and yoga-like poses to enhance flexibility and energy flow. The practitioner utilizes their elbows, feet, and hands to use pressure along energy lines, or "sen," assisting in a distinct mix of physical and energised benefits.In contrast to deep cells massage therapy, which targets particular muscle mass knots and stress, Thai massage advertises general body recognition and holistic healing. In addition, the session normally happens on a mat as opposed to a table, enabling a much more dynamic interaction between the client and specialist. This distinct method not only eases stress but also revitalizes the body, making Thai massage a flexible option for those seeking both relaxation and renewal.

How Long Does a Normal Thai Massage Session Last?
A common Thai massage session normally lasts between 60 to 120 minutes. The duration frequently relies on the client's preferences and needs, permitting for a tailored experience that deals with numerous stress points effectively.
Is Thai Massage Suitable for Everybody?
Thai massage may not appropriate for everyone. People with specific clinical conditions, injuries, or sensitivities should consult a health care specialist prior to participating. Eventually, personal comfort and health and wellness condition play essential roles in viability.
What Should I Put on During a Thai Massage?
When considering clothes for a Thai massage therapy, it is recommended to put on loosened, comfy clothing that allows for very easy movement (Reflexology). Lightweight, breathable fabrics are recommended to enhance relaxation and help with the massage experience efficiently
